Ok, so I'm not working, I'm going to have to use a co-sponsor. a close friend has agreed to do this for me.

So far I have a copy of his tax return, the 2012 1040 (total income 60k) but he didnt send the w2's and all that, 4 weekly pay stubs from april showing 7k YTD, a statement from his employer saying he makes 200$ a week plus commission as a full time salesman.

on the I-134 he didnt fill out the annual income line, life insurance of 250k with 0 cash value, real estate of 190k with mortgage encumbrance of 150k.

Household consists of him and he has a partially dependant daughter who doesnt live with him.

Is this going to be enough?

Oh i also have a copy of the bio page of his passport.

If you are going to use his tax return, then he needs to provide a complete copy of everything he sends to the IRS (which includes the W2s).

The free tax transcripts which are free at no charge from the IRS are best.

You the petitioner ALSO has to complete a 134 form and you'lll ist zero income which establishes why you need a cosponsor.

You'll be sending two 134s to the beneficiary for the interview.
